Introduce new penalties for repeated breaches of SEND law

What the petition asks
We call on the UK Government to introduce enforceable penalties where local authorities, schools, academy trusts and responsible bodies repeatedly breach their legal duties to children and young people with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ND).
Current systems, including the SEND Tribunal, mainly resolve individual disputes and do not hold public bodies accountable for repeated or systemic unlawful practice. Children and young people with SEND deserve a statutory accountability framework, including mandatory corrective action, financial penalties and Government intervention powers for continued breaches of SEND law.
